This patch adds Content-Language and <link rel="alternate"> information to the client interface for better integration with search engines. It also adds @lang attribute to the <html> element and various input, textarea, and richtext boxes for better spell check integration and accuracy.

Add in the ability for an agent to resend a response. Optionally editing the response before sending it, and setting the signature as is possible with the usual responses. When the response is resent, the edited version is marked as GUARDED, and subsequent edits will result in new links in the history chain. That is, when a response is edited and resent by an agent, that response will remain in the history chain.

This addresses the issue where the advanced search dialog was submitted before the date picker inputs were fixed up. This problem arises out of a difference between the agent's date formatting preference and the server being able to process that date format. The date pickers are reformated to yyyy-mm-dd before submission; however, for advanced search, the submission happened before the inputs were fixed up. This patch addresses the issue by manually fixing up the date in the submission routine for the advanced search dialog.

This patch includes a slight database migration, and adjusts the functionality of a few core components. * Move collaborators from the ticket to the thread. This concept allows collaborators on any object which has a thread, including tasks. * Add flags to the thread entry This will allow flagging thread entries for different purposes. Initially this can be used to flag the original message of a thread in case a ticket / thread is created without an initial message. * Lock becomes more of a utility The lock is now disconnected from the ticket and is a separate utility. Separately, the ticket and task objects can have a reference to a lock object. Furthermore, when submitting some activities to tickets, the lock is verified to be owned by the respective agent, and the lock code must match a current lock code. The code is rotated on each acquire() call to guard against double submissions. * Collaborator is an ORM model The TicketUser class is broken up now so that the collaborator instance can exist apart from a ticket. Email message ids are now generated for collaborators without respect for a ticket so that collaborators can be properly supported on any thread.

Since the automatic lock was being acquired but not passed to the autoLock system, the automatically acquired lock was not being release on away navigation. This patch addresses the issue by passing the automatically acquired lock id to the autoLock system on ticket-view page load and change the ::Init() method so that the lock id is not cleared with the ::Init() method is called by the page load.

This patch adds support for automatic date and time formatting based on a selection of locale. The locale can default to the system or user specified language+locale, or can be elected separately. For instance, English speakers can pick between US, GB, and many other English speaking locales. This also removes the need of the %timezone table and uses the timezonedb built into PHP 5.3+. User's can now select from a much longer list of database and no longer need to deal with the DST checkbox.

This reworks the tabs CSS and javascript coding to be more flexible and to support vertical tabs. (Bootstrap calls this stacked.) The javascript also allows the URL to include the hash-tag of the last-clicked tab so that the tab can be automatically shown when the page is reloaded.
